Understanding the Role of Joiners in Banchory

Joiners in Banchory play a crucial role in the construction and renovation industries. These skilled craftsmen are responsible for creating and installing wooden structures and fittings, which are essential components of buildings and homes. From crafting bespoke furniture to fitting doors and windows, joiners bring a unique blend of artistry and precision to their work.

Types of Joinery Services Available

Joiners in Banchory offer a wide range of services to meet the diverse needs of their clients. These services include:

  • Custom Furniture Making: Crafting bespoke pieces tailored to individual preferences and space requirements.
  • Kitchen and Bathroom Fittings: Designing and installing cabinets, countertops, and other fixtures.
  • Window and Door Installation: Ensuring proper fitting and insulation for energy efficiency.
  • Flooring: Installing hardwood, laminate, or engineered wood floors.
  • Restoration and Repair: Preserving the integrity of historical structures and furniture.

Understanding the Joinery Process

The joinery process involves several stages, from initial consultation to final installation. Here's a breakdown of the typical steps:

  1. Consultation: Discussing the client's needs, preferences, and budget.
  2. Design: Creating detailed plans and drawings for approval.
  3. Material Selection: Choosing the appropriate materials for the project.
  4. Crafting: Cutting, shaping, and assembling the components.
  5. Installation: Fitting the finished product on-site.
  6. Finishing: Applying varnish, paint, or other finishes for protection and aesthetics.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is the difference between a joiner and a carpenter? While both work with wood, joiners typically focus on creating items in a workshop, whereas carpenters install them on-site.
  • How long does a typical joinery project take? The duration varies depending on the project's complexity and size, but most projects take a few weeks to complete.
  • Can joiners work with materials other than wood? Yes, many joiners also work with materials like metal and glass to create mixed-material designs.
  • Are joinery services expensive? Costs vary based on the project's scope and materials, but joiners in Banchory offer competitive pricing and value for money.
  • Do joiners offer design services? Many joiners provide design services, helping clients visualise their projects and make informed decisions.
  • How can I maintain my joinery work? Regular cleaning and occasional refinishing can help maintain the appearance and durability of joinery work.
